Output e4ba12c63afaffa2aaa36a9ddd132f52a95960fb304f6a570b3be55cf1660296:1

value
9397139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75f09bb38bfe164924685d02b84c83d4263491dc OP_EQUALVERIFY OP_CHECKSIG
address
1BkcJCLsTTJ9Mx8MirJcm27WYUQm6gw7X3
transaction
e4ba12c63afaffa2aaa36a9ddd132f52a95960fb304f6a570b3be55cf1660296
confirmations
438707
spent
true